Publication Manual coverThe Publication Manual of the American Psychological Association (call number BF76.7 .P83 2020) is the official guide to APA style, which is the required citation style for the OM program. The Library has multiple copies of this book, both available to check out and for in-library-use. The following resources will help you create APA citations for a variety of sources.

Common APA Errors

Author Formatting

  • Only use initials for the first and middle names of authors.
  • Place commas between each author's name.
  • Place an ampersand (&) before the final author.
  • For organizational authors, capitalize all major words.

Date Formatting

  • Dates are places in parentheses with a period after the closing parentheses.
  • Format as: Year, Month Day.
  • Spell out the entire month.
  • If there is no discernible publication or creation date, use n.d.

Title Formatting

  • The biggest error students make in APA is in formatting the title. Only capitalize the first word of the title, the first word of the subtitle (which is after a colon), and any proper nouns.
  • The title may or may not be italicized, depending on the type of resource it is. Consult the handbook and other resources.

Publication Formatting

  • When citing journal articles, the volume number is italicized.
  • If a resources has a DOI, use that instead of a URL.
